What could cause a satellite to descend low enough that it burns up in earth's atmosphere?

Friction.The Earth's atmosphere never really ends, it just gets thinner and thinner until it seamlessly merges into the solar atmosphere. Satellites in low Earth orbit experience enough drag that they can slow down, which results in them dropping nearer to Earth, where they experience even more drag.


Which could cause a satellite to descend low enough that it burns up in Earths atmosphere centripetal force air resistance gravitational force?

Air resistance is the primary force that would cause a satellite to descend low enough to burn up in Earth's atmosphere. As a satellite orbits, it experiences centripetal force that keeps it in orbit, but if it loses altitude due to drag from air resistance, the friction generated at lower altitudes can lead to increased heating and ultimately result in the satellite burning up. Gravitational force also plays a role, but it typically keeps the satellite in orbit rather than causing it to descend.

Why rain affect satellite?

The satellite is in space, the satellite receiver is on Earth. The rain is in the atmosphere between the satellite and the receiver. The more rain, the more of the signal from the satellite will be used up by the atmosphere on its way down instead of reaching the receiver.


Why is it important that a satellite be above Earths atmosphere?

Please remember that close to Earth's surface, a satellite must move at a speed of about 7900 meters/second. If it is inside the Earth's atmosphere, the force of friction will make the satellite lose energy. As a result, it will soon crash to the Earth's surface.

How does Titans atmosphere compare with the atmospheres of other satellite in the solar system?

Titan is the only satellite in the solar system to have a substantial atmosphere. Others do have very tenuous atmosphere, but Titant's atmosphere is even denser than Earth's.
